Casalini 550 is considerably cheaper – starting at 17,000 £ , while the Mazda MX-5 Coupe costs 31,400 £ . That’s a price difference of around 14,331 £.
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.
When it comes to engine power, the Mazda MX-5 Coupe offers clearly more power – delivering 132 HP compared to 8 HP. That’s roughly 124 HP more horsepower.
There’s also a difference in torque: the Mazda MX-5 Coupe delivers substantially more torque with 152 Nm compared to 28 Nm. That’s about 124 Nm more.
Whether family car or daily driver – which one offers more room, flexibility and comfort?
Both vehicles offer seating for 2 people.
In terms of curb weight, Casalini 550 is considerably lighter – 425 kg compared to 1,114 kg. The difference is around 689 kg.
Looking at boot space, the Mazda MX-5 Coupe offers clearly more boot space – 127 L compared to 0 L. That’s a difference of about 127 L.
When it comes to payload, the Casalini 550 carries visibly more – 273 kg compared to 166 kg. That’s a difference of about 107 kg.

The Mazda MX-5 is a delightfully pure driver's car, wrapped in a compact package and tuned to make steering inputs feel like a conversation rather than a chore. It won’t overwhelm you with gadgetry, but what it delivers—nimble handling, instant feedback and an honest grin every time you drive—makes it a brilliant choice for anyone who values fun over flash.
detailsThe Casalini 550 is a compact city runabout that packs surprising practicality into a tiny footprint, making parking a breeze and daily errands almost enjoyable. It won't wow on long highway blasts, but for shopping trips and short commutes it's a clever, affordable alternative to a full-size car — proof that you don't need a giant wallet to get where you need to go.
